Description
Solanum etuberosum is a species of wild herbaceous plant within the Solanaceae family. Unlike cultivated potatoes, this species does not produce true tubers, relying instead on its rhizomatous growth habit to propagate and survive in its native environments throughout the South American Andean regions.
The plant originates from the high-altitude climates of Chile and Argentina. It thrives in cool, moist environmental conditions, often found in mountain zones where temperature fluctuations are minimal and soil moisture remains relatively constant throughout the growing season.
Botanically, the species is defined by its compound leaves and typical star-shaped flowers that range in color from white to light lavender. The plant structure is adapted to temperate environments, where it maintains a robust root system capable of withstanding the harsh conditions characteristic of its high-elevation natural habitat.
Cultivation requirements for this species emphasize the need for well-draining, nutrient-rich soil that mimics the organic-heavy substrates of its home range. Agro-technical management involves maintaining stable humidity levels and providing sufficient protection against excessive heat, which can lead to stress and reduced vigor in the plant's metabolic activity.
In agriculture, the primary value of Solanum etuberosum lies in its significant role as a genetic resource for potato improvement. Breeders prize the plant for its natural resistance to several devastating viruses and pathogens, incorporating these traits into commercial potato varieties to enhance overall crop health and durability against environmental pressures.
